FMI成像测井技术在三塘湖盆地的应用 被引量:8

FMI Image Logging Technology in Santanghu Basin

摘要 全井眼微电阻率扫描成像测井(简称FMI)是斯伦贝谢公司最为先进的成像测井技术之一。自投放市场以来,它在诸多方面取得了良好的地质效果,已成为应用最为广泛的成像测井方法。通过分析认为,FMI测井技术在裂缝系统评价、地应力分析、井旁构造解释等方面有其独到的特点,对火山岩储层的勘探和开发有着重要的意义。 Full - bore Micro resistivity Scanner Imager (FMI) is one of the most advanced image logging techniques of Schlumberger. FMI has got good geologic effect since being put on the market and has become the most widely used image logging method. The analysis shows that FMI has particular feature in fracture system evaluation, crustal stress analysis and borehole tectonic interpretation, which is of important significance to exploration and development of volcanic rock reservoir.
